Hatchet
By Gary Paulsen
We've been trying to get Kes to read some chapter books without much luck -- Harry Potter was a no-go --
until this one stuck. I'm so glad it did. I'd remembered the story from when I was a kid, and it was great to both share that with him and also to rediscover just what a lovely book it really is. It's not just the plot, which unfolds at a perfect pace, but Paulsen's writing. This really is a literary tale. I love the cadence of Paulsen's sentences, the way he uses repetition and mixes up the length. He's not just trying to get you to read on, he's offering an opportunity to savor the experience. We now have the whole Brian series out from the library. I am looking forward to digging into them all.
